Tech companies and regulators are pushing automation to cut grid wait times for energy projects. This could reduce complex engineering studies from years to weeks, addressing rising power demand and backlog of pending connections.

Business Insights and Market Implications

Key Facts and Data Points:

  • Automation Potential: Interconnection studies could be reduced from years to weeks using advanced automation tools.
  • Demand Growth: The U.S. faces grid-busting demand numbers, driven by newly electrified sectors.
  • Investment in Data Centers: Companies like Amazon are spending tens of billions of dollars on data center build-outs.
